It is perhaps best explained by a book, "The Death of White Christian America" which examines the demographics of change in our country. Looming just ahead is the end of having a white majority in America. The fear of that happening is part of the drive to keep immigrants out. The problem is that the change can only be postponed a few years, regardless of the direction in which the immigration trends move, but it plays into the racial fears of becoming just one of many minorities.
